For this is what Yahweh said to me:
“Just as the lion or the young lion growls over his prey,
and when a multitude of shepherds is called out together against him,
he will not be afraid because of their shouting
nor intimidated by their noise,
so Yahweh of Armies will come down to fight
on Mount Zion

“he will not be afraid because of their shouting.” Like a lion fighting for the food he has just killed is not afraid of a bunch of shepherds with their sticks, God is not frightened or intimidated by humans and their feeble efforts. God can and will fight for His people and can and will win the fights He engages in. He is making this known to Israel and Judah so that they might turn away from help from humans and idols and seek Him and His help. Sadly, the people of Israel and Judah did not turn to God, and they suffered terribly for it.
